Output 21c1fdac1228298b4b3a049dd523c0bb8a0bb151a86a93ed1c2651acb306013e:1

value
637930
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aac57b49168f5d4dbeea38ea49ee2f36695805c OP_EQUAL
address
3CsepXA8Vau1yD7WBSWVXPRyLw4aPDopMA
transaction
21c1fdac1228298b4b3a049dd523c0bb8a0bb151a86a93ed1c2651acb306013e
confirmations
360780
spent
true